谷歌内核开发的浏览器
硬件:Windows系统 版本:11.1.1.22 大小:9.75MB 语言:简体中文 评分: 发布:2020-02-05 更新:2024-11-08 厂商:谷歌信息技术(中国)有限公司
硬件:安卓系统 版本:122.0.3.464 大小:187.94MB 厂商:Google Inc. 发布:2022-03-29 更新:2024-10-30
硬件:苹果系统 版本:130.0.6723.37 大小:207.1 MB 厂商:Google LLC 发布:2020-04-03 更新:2024-06-12
跳转至官网
谷歌内核,即Blink内核,是谷歌公司基于Webkit内核发展而来的新一代浏览器内核。自2013年宣布从Chrome浏览器中分离出来后,Blink内核迅速成为主流浏览器内核之一。Blink内核旨在提高浏览器的性能、安全性和稳定性,为用户提供更加流畅的网页浏览体验。
二、Blink内核的性能优化
Blink内核在性能优化方面做出了诸多努力,主要体现在以下几个方面:
1. 渲染引擎优化:Blink内核对渲染引擎进行了深度优化,通过减少渲染过程中的计算量,提高了网页的加载速度和渲染效率。
2. 内存管理:Blink内核采用了先进的内存管理技术,有效减少了内存泄漏和卡顿现象,提高了浏览器的稳定性。
3. 多线程处理:Blink内核支持多线程处理,将网页渲染、脚本执行等任务分配到不同的线程中,提高了浏览器的响应速度。
4. 硬件加速:Blink内核充分利用了现代硬件的加速功能,如GPU加速,进一步提升了网页的渲染速度。
三、Blink内核的安全性提升
安全性是浏览器内核的重要考量因素,Blink内核在安全性方面采取了以下措施:
1. 沙箱机制:Blink内核采用了沙箱机制,将网页渲染和脚本执行等任务隔离在不同的安全环境中,防止恶意代码对系统造成危害。
2. 内容安全策略(CSP):Blink内核支持内容安全策略,通过限制网页可以加载的资源,降低跨站脚本攻击(XSS)等安全风险。
3. 同源策略:Blink内核严格遵循同源策略,防止恶意网站通过跨站请求伪造(CSRF)等方式窃取用户信息。
4. 安全更新机制:Blink内核定期发布安全更新,修复已知的安全漏洞,确保用户的安全。
四、Blink内核的兼容性保障
Blink内核在保持高性能和安全性的也注重兼容性,以下是一些兼容性保障措施:
1. Web标准支持:Blink内核严格遵守Web标准,确保网页在不同浏览器中能够正常显示和运行。
2. 前缀兼容:Blink内核支持旧版CSS和JavaScript的前缀,保证旧版网页的兼容性。
3. 开发者工具:Blink内核提供了丰富的开发者工具,帮助开发者调试和优化网页,提高网页的兼容性。
4. 社区支持:Blink内核拥有庞大的开发者社区,共同维护和改进内核,确保其兼容性。
五、Blink内核的开放性
Blink内核的开放性体现在以下几个方面:
1. 开源协议:Blink内核遵循开源协议,任何人都可以自由地查看、修改和分发内核代码。
2. 社区贡献:Blink内核鼓励社区贡献,许多优秀的开发者参与到内核的开发和维护中。
3. 技术交流:Blink内核积极参与技术交流,与其他浏览器内核开发者分享经验和成果。
4. 开源项目:Blink内核支持多个开源项目,如Chromium、V8等,共同推动Web技术的发展。
六、Blink内核的未来发展
随着Web技术的不断发展,Blink内核的未来发展也将充满挑战和机遇:
1. 人工智能应用:Blink内核将结合人工智能技术,提高网页的智能化水平,为用户提供更加个性化的浏览体验。
2. 虚拟现实(VR)和增强现实(AR):Blink内核将支持VR和AR技术,为用户提供沉浸式的网页浏览体验。
3. 物联网(IoT):Blink内核将拓展到物联网领域,为智能设备提供高效的网页浏览解决方案。
4. 隐私保护:Blink内核将进一步加强隐私保护措施,确保用户在浏览网页时的信息安全。
七、Blink内核的应用场景
Blink内核的应用场景非常广泛,以下是一些典型的应用场景:
1. 桌面浏览器:Blink内核广泛应用于各种桌面浏览器,如Chrome、Opera等。
2. 移动浏览器:Blink内核也应用于移动浏览器,如Android浏览器、Firefox for Android等。
3. 嵌入式系统:Blink内核可以应用于嵌入式系统,如智能电视、智能手表等。
4. 游戏开发:Blink内核可以用于游戏开发,提供高性能的网页游戏平台。
八、Blink内核的挑战与机遇
Blink内核在发展过程中面临着诸多挑战,同时也拥有巨大的机遇:
1. 竞争压力:Blink内核需要面对来自其他浏览器内核的竞争压力,如Webkit、Gecko等。
2. 技术挑战:Blink内核需要不断攻克技术难题,以适应Web技术的发展。
3. 市场机遇:随着Web技术的普及,Blink内核拥有广阔的市场机遇。
4. 开发者支持:Blink内核需要更多开发者的支持,共同推动内核的发展。
通过以上八个方面的详细阐述,我们可以看到Blink内核在性能、安全性、兼容性、开放性等方面的优势,以及其在未来发展中的潜力和挑战。随着Web技术的不断进步,Blink内核将继续为用户提供更加优质、高效的网页浏览体验。